Raksha Bandhan 2024 Thali Decoration: Raksha Bandhan is a time for gathering and celebration, symbolised by the custom of tying a Rakhi and reciting prayers for the health of one's siblings. The puja thali, which is utilised in religious ceremonies, is one of the main components of this joyous celebration. It is very important. Beautifully arranging your puja thali brings a personal touch to the ritual and intensifies the festive mood. Here are 5 incredible decorating ideas to make your Raksha Bandhan puja thali appear gorgeous and traditional.
Raksha Bandhan 2024 Thali Decorations
Traditional Embellishments
Use a combination of vintage and modern ornaments to give your thali a touch of both tradition and modernity. Cover a traditional round thali with a colourful fabric that has been stitched on it. For a little glitz, adorn the edges with tiny mirrors or imitation jewels.
Floral Designs
Flowers give any decoration a bright and new appearance. To begin creating a thali with a floral motif, cover the foundation with a layer of rose petals. Around the perimeter, arrange tiny jasmine and marigold flowers in a circle. To add visual appeal, you can also build a tiny floral rangoli in the middle of the thali.

Metallic Decorations

Add some glitter and metallic embellishments to your thali decor for a spectacular look. First, apply a metallic paint, like silver or gold, on the thali. After it dries, add glitter to get a dazzling appearance. For a sophisticated look, embellish the edges with lace or metallic foil.
Personalised Touch
Using ornamental stickers or beads, make personalised name tags or initials to attach to the thali. You can also include modest, uniquely engraved mementoes or presents that are very meaningful to your sibling. For a personalised touch, include a tiny picture frame holding a picture of you and your sibling.
Cultural Craftsmanship
Use traditional crafts to decorate your thali and honour the cultural significance of Raksha Bandhan. To create a rich, artistic vibe, use elements like hand-painted designs, mirror work and kundan work. Traditional components like minimal idols made of brass or silver and holy symbols like Om or Swastika can also be incorporated.
